The Effect Of Zhenggushenjin Capsules On IL-1,IL-6,TNF-a,MMP-3 Changes Of Rabbit Knee Osteoarthritis Models And Clinical Observation

Abstract/Summary:
Object:1.By observing the change of cartilage and joint function and the content of IL-1,IL-6,TNF-α,MMP-3 in serum and joint fluid after the knee osteoarthritis rabbit models taking Zhenggushenjin capsules to explore the effect and possible mechanism of Zhenggushenjin capsules on treating KOA.2.By observing the treatment of KOA clinical research combining glucosamine sulfate capsules with Zhenggushenjin capsules, to investigate the advantages of combining western medicine with Chinese patent medicine in treating of the disease.Methods:Animal experiment:30 Japanese white rabbits were randomly divided into normal group, model group and treatment group,10 cases in each group.Making models with knee joint cavity papain injection for model group and treatment group rabbits, after models established successfully the rabbits received gavage in the same dosage for 6 weeks continuously (normal group and model group was given saline, treatment group was given Zhenggushenjin capsule solution), and compared the knee joint scope of activity before and after the treatment, using enzyme linked immunosorbent assay(ELISA)method to test the content of IL-1,IL-6,TNF-α,MMP-3 in serum and joint fluid,observed the cartilage morphology with naked eyes largely and optical microscope.Clinical research:90 standard KOA patients were randomly divided into Zhenggushenjin capsule group,glucosamine sulfate capsule group and combination group, 30 cases in each group,6 weeks after treatment, compared respectively from the WOMAC osteoarthritis index score,TCM syndrome integral evaluation, the content of IL-1,IL-6,TNF-a,MMP-3 in joint fluid and the comprehensive efficacy and safety comparison.Results:Animal experiment:1.The rabbit’s joint activity of treatment group significantly improved compared with before,P<0.01;The articular cartilage scores of treatment group with naked eye and optical microscope were significantly better than the model group,P<0.01.2.The content of IL-1,IL-6,TNF-a,MMP-3 comparison of each group after treatment in rabbit’s serum and joint fluid:(1)The content of IL-1,TNF-a,MMP-3 comparison of each group,the difference was statistically significant (P<0.01);Compared between two groups,the normal group and the treatment group were lower than the model group,P<0.05,the treatment group was higher than the normal group,P<0.05.(2)The content of IL-6,the normal group was lower than the model group and the treatment group,P<0.05,there was no difference between the treatment group and the model group, P>0.05.Clinical Research:1.Except the TCM symptom integral of glucosamine sulfate capsule group without improved significantly(P>0.05),other symptoms observation indexes obviously improved compared with before,P<0.05;The integral improvement comparison of WOMAC total score, pain score,the difficulty of daily life, there was no significant difference between Zhenggushenjin capsule group and glucosamine sulfate capsule group,P>0.05;the combined group better than the other two groups,P<0.05;The integral improvement comparison of stiffness in the joints,TCM symptom score, combined group and Zhenggushenjin capsule group better than glucosamine sulfate capsule group,P<0,05, no significant difference between combined group and Zhenggushenjin capsule group,P> 0.05.2.Except glucosamine sulfate capsule group TNF-a and 1L-6 had no significant change (P>0.05), other groups IL-1,TNF-α, MMP-3 were decreased significantly,P<0.05; Combined group better than the other two groups in the inhibition of IL-1,MMP-3 producing,P<0.01,no significant difference between combined group and Zhenggushenjin capsule group in terms of inhibiting TNF-α,P>0.05.3.The comprehensive therapy efficacy of combination group was significantly better than the other two groups,P<0.01;no significant difference between glucosamine sulfate capsule group and Zhenggushenjin capsule group,P>0.05;The incidence of adverse reactions of combined group and Zhenggushenjin capsule group less than glucosamine sulfate capsule group,P<0.01.Conclusion:1.Zhenggushenjin capsule can significantly reduce the levels of IL-1,TNF-a in rabbit’s serum and synovial fluid and inhibit the expression of MMP-3, has obvious anti-inflammatory and analgesic effect, can effectively reduce the cartilage matrix destruction, promote the synthesis of matrix, inhibit articular cartilage degeneration, thereby increase the range of knee and improve joint function and delay osteoarthritis disease process, has exact therapeutic effect for KOA rabbit, which is the possible mechanism of Zhenggushenjin capsule arthritis on treating osteoarthritis.2,Both Zhenggushenjin capsules and glucosamine sulfate capsules have obvious therapeutic effect for KOA patients, but combination therapy not only has obvious advantages on reducing WOMAC score, inhibiting IL-1, TNF-α, MMP-3 production in synovial fluid, relieving clinical symptoms and improving joint function and improving patients’the ability of daily life, but also safety, no significant side effects.
